As a critical member of the Commercial Operations department, the Associate will serve as support for two to four EAB Directors, upward managing the team to ensure processes are running smoothly and deadlines are being met. The Associate acts as an internal and external liaison, information resource, and key point of contact for their EAB Directors. The Associate will manage inbound and outbound requests, schedule meetings, and prepare team members for interactions with top education leaders. The Associate will also collaborate across the firm to provide service that drives the business forward and assists their counterparts in achieving their goals. Associates will gain professional experience, expertise on the firm, industry knowledge, and an understanding of EAB products and services.
This role is based in Washington, DC.
